It shouldn't rain Saturday in Irvine.

C&C is pretty nice. Big get together, all kinds from stock ricers to gassers, true exotics (Bugattis, McLaren) to replicas, countless Porches, hot rods, etc. On any Saturday you'll find a handful of SPF and other Cobras, GT40s, etc.

Peterson is a must. Don't know of a Cobra on dislplay but they did have an original GT40 out recently.

If I'm not mistaken, Bruce keeps #1 with him. I haven't heard of it residing somewhere but I could be wrong. At C&C, you'd be a little lucky to see an original. The Friday night at Bob's Big Boy in Burbank and the get together in Calabassas(?) might be a little more 'high end' in terms of Cobras. Bruce might be there, Anthony Boosalis (and one of his 3 original 427s), etc. But I think some Valley guys would be able to answer that better.
